Transaction d2cc53d66122a7a357ad2111240b95977db43cc0c8ed2998a0f78b126ce02249
1 Input
1 Output
-
d2cc53d66122a7a357ad2111240b95977db43cc0c8ed2998a0f78b126ce02249:0
- value
- 1596000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3256bc7b7f69c1b44d5d6b98e9daeae385df9638 OP_EQUAL
- address
- 9w2SMXEziFhzNTTkaanmyhHpGsz7T5eEqf